It was originally a nunnery, founded by Queen Bertha, but done away with by King Penda, the reactionary to Paganism after St.Augustine.

Then comes your uncle's place--Lesser Hill.

Though it is so close to the Castle, it is not connected with it.

It is a freehold, and, so far as we know, of equal age.

It has always belonged to your family." "Then there only remains the Castle!" "That is all; but its history contains the histories of all the others--in fact, the whole history of early England." Sir Nathaniel, seeing the expectant look on Adam's face, went on: "The history of the Castle has no beginning so far as we know.
